I’ve had my Race 2 now one month and used it continuously since then, trying to learn it and get used to it.
I can from a fenix 7 and I have to say I’ve been pleasantly surprised. Its never easy choosing a new watch and the net is full of opinions and views on why u shouldn’t buy the one u want! From all the online negativity u could be forgiven for thinking absolutely nothing works as it should!
Fortunately for me everything seems to work exactly as i want and has been an improved experience from Garmin.
GPS accuracy has been spot on for my rides and never had any issues at all.
I pair my watch with a garmin hrm pro and it works perfectly, giving me zonesense metrics and the more I learn about this, the more I appreciate zonesense for being a really useful and powerful tool for training.
The optical heart rate sensor on the watch, in my experience, has actually been surprisingly accurate as well. Even through primarily i use a chest strap, in my comparisons its been remarkably accurate.
I’m getting more used to the app and definitely prefer it to garmin for the information it gives me and way it is displayed.
I am still learning my way around this new ecosystem but its a very positive process. One surprise yesterday was when, while at work, I did an indoor treadmill run and somewhat unexpectedly when I checked the metrics afterwards it had somehow even worked out the distance I’d run on the machine and it was spot on! I’ve no idea how this is actually done as it was not connected to the treadmill in anyway, but I’m impressed!
The only thing I miss is the ability to do spot hrv measurements but possibly this will come later with an update. That would really make it a very complete package. One other suggestion I saw which I think would be amazing, is if we could ever flip the display, as I wear my watch on the right hand. I dont know of any other watches that do this so would be cool if suunto was out there with that.
